The face is the primary site for treatment, as it is the area most prone to overexposure and environmental pollutants. Some discomfort from the procedure can be expected, therefore, Dermabrasion requires general anesthesia or twilight anesthesia. After the procedure, patients can expect redness as the new skin heals. Healing can take up to several months as the new skin begins to regrow.
